Today I'm sharing one of many Christmas cards I've made over the last couple of weeks using some Stampin Up products. I embossed some red cardstock using a Tim Holz folder and adhered it to a white 4 x 5 1/2 card. Using some pattern paper from Stampin Up's  Home for Christmas, I cut out the Christmas tree scene and adhered it behind the window pane which is also from Stampin Up. I punched out some pine branches and added red gems for the holly berries. I also die cut the word merry from a die collection of holiday words from Stampin Up and adhered it at the bottom of the window pane.
